The Corporate Controller will oversee the finance team and all financial operations of the company. They will report to the Vice President of Operations of Highline Forming . They will ensure that day-to-day financial activities are completed accurately and efficiently while making continuous improvements to streamline processes and accounting controls. The person will collaborate with other departments and the operations team.

What You'll Be Doing
  • Work collaboratively with the leadership and operations teams across the organization providing financial reporting, analysis and guidance
  • Plan, direct, coordinate and execute all finance activities and accounting functions
  • Manage, track and report on all finance and accounting KPIs and problem-solving activities
  • Identify continuous improvement opportunities in your department and across the company, making recommendations and implementing process changes with the teams involved
  • Review, revise, create, implement, maintain and improve all accounting policies, procedures, systems and controls, including general ledger and financial reporting
  • Coordinate, prepare, review and present monthly and annual reports
  • Work with HR to hire, train, and retain finance team as well as develop career path plans for them
  • Manage all aspects of accounting operations, overseeing all transactions related to general ledger, AP/AR, financial reporting, project accounting
  • Oversee regulatory reporting and compliance, and annual external audit activities
  • Ensure that all financial recording is conducted according to Canadian GAAP
  • Oversee all construction draw receipts, submissions, payments and employee payroll
  • Conduct periodic audits of G/L entries
  • Project and Company Budget and Cash Flow tracking, management and forecasting
  • Develop banking relationships in order to establish credit for high company growth operations
  • Analyze the company's financial results to ensure sustainable profitability, trends, costs and compliance with budgets. Issue regular status and ad hoc reports to senior management.
  • Provide strategic guidance on capital financing options to support company growth needs
  • Develop and coordinate all relationships with lending/financial institutions
  • Coordinate and/or prepare tax schedules, returns and information
  • Manage relationships with insurance providers and ensuring compliance
  • Manage all tax planning and compliance with all required federal, Provincial, local, payroll, property and other applicable taxes
  • Manage cash flow and relevant reporting
